Output 65c3c02c1701a75d46317039a2fd4f8fd0d2b990b54554885553596a74e1279e:2

value
110779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85d61a91c527262ea4e4b910860d24cbc91b2852 OP_EQUAL
address
3DtgHFQESNozDwLAc7QNAX4jnHUctxNfgj
transaction
65c3c02c1701a75d46317039a2fd4f8fd0d2b990b54554885553596a74e1279e
confirmations
268739
spent
true